It should be shared.loader: shared.loader="${catalina.base}/shared"
> From: zlulse...@hotmail.com > To: users@tomcat.apache.org > Subject: RE: Tomcat 8 : Shared loader > Date: Wed, 15 Jun 2016 10:21:39 +0000 > > Hi > I have also same problem and have solved it by using shared folder. > Look at the catalina.properties file under $CATALINA_HOME/conf > You can look in to the common.loader an server.loader how to define loaders. > You should add loaders in the same way in the shared.loader. > I have created $CATALINA_HOME/shared and added my libraries here. > server.loader="${catalina.base}/shared" > Hope it helps. > Lulseged Zerfu > > > From: amit.pa...@veritas.com > > To: users@tomcat.apache.org > > Subject: Tomcat 8 : Shared loader > > Date: Wed, 15 Jun 2016 10:00:51 +0000 > > > > We develop multiple web application which happen to share the same stack > > (Spring, Hibernate,etc). > > > > Thinking of sharing these third party libraries instead of duplicating in > > each web app war. > > > > IIUC, putting those in Tomcat (8)'s lib folder might cause issues since the > > classes in there are loaded by a common loader. > > > > And sharing such libraries using the shared loader seems a better approach. > > Is my understanding correct ?
